The New South Wales Lancers Memorial Museum
The Royal New South Wales Lancers Memorial Museum, located in Parramatta, showcases the rich military heritage of the New South Wales Lancers, a distinguished regiment with a legacy dating back to its formation in 1885. With a collection that highlights its contributions from the South African War to World War II, the museum serves as an important repository of military history and community significance.
Housed within the historic Lancer Barracks, built between 1818 and 1820, the museum offers visitors a chance to view preserved armoured vehicles and memorabilia in a setting that reflects its key role in Australia's military past. The museum is operated by former Lancers dedicated to safeguarding the heritage of both the regiment and the barracks, ensuring that this vital part of Australia's history is respected and recognized.
